Many of you have E-mailed me about your feelings about the new
sculpture to be added to the FDR Memorial.  Some of you have
really liked my idea of FDR'S personally designed wheelchair by
itself, where men, women and children, disabled and nondisabled
could sit in it.  Others have said, no.  We need to see FDR in
that wheelchair.  Someone said have the wheelchair with FDR
standing beside it.  But my question is have you written to the
Memorial folks to tell them your feelings?  You must!  Again, I
am not sure if the design has been commissioned yet.  I don't
think it has.  So why not snail or E-mail your ideas on the new
sculpture to:

National Capital Park-Central
Franklin Delano Roosevelt Memorial
900 Ohio Street, S.W.
Washington, DC 20242
